M7 Oud Absolu is a divisive beast. Some swear it's a masterpiece, a rich, warm winter staple, perfect for the modern gentleman. Others find it lacks the oomph of the original M7, with middling performance. Try before you buy, but expect high quality.
H7 pays tribute to Yves Saint Laurent's discontinued M7, one of the first designer scents built around oud, keeping the citrus-rosemary-vetiver-oud shape but with a softer, less rebellious oud presence than the 2002 original.

Occasions
Its sophisticated nature and moderate to strong sillage make M7 Oud Absolu excellent for dates and formal events, though some find it light enough for office wear. The warmer, woody accords lean it towards cooler weather, making it less suitable for casual daytime or sport.
